Cornelius, NC
Mecklenburg County
Corner lots in Cornelius must maintain a clear sight triangle at street intersections. No fence, wall, or vegetation over 3 feet tall is permitted within the 25-foot sight triangle measured from the intersection of right-of-way lines.

Mecklenburg County
Matthews UDO requires a sight-distance triangle at corner lots and driveways limiting fence, wall, and landscaping height to approximately 3 feet within 10 to 25 feet of intersections.

Cornelius FAQ
Does my subdivision street count?
Yes. The Cornelius LDC sight triangle applies to all public streets regardless of whether maintained by the town, NCDOT, or an HOA with a public easement.
Can I keep a tree in the triangle?
Yes if the trunk is slim and the canopy is limbed up above 8 feet so sight lines from driver-eye height (3.5 ft) are clear.
